Black Votes Matter PAC Launched To Maximize Black Voter Turnout During 2016 Election

Black Votes Matter

*(NEW YORK) — Concerned that there may be dramatic drop off in the record turnout of black voters that propelled Barack Obama to the Presidency eight years ago, a group of veteran New York political and civil rights operatives launched the Black Votes Matter PAC in an effort to maximize black voter turnout and candidate attention to issues critical to black communities and families in the battleground states of Florida, Ohio, Pennsylvania, North Carolina and Virginia.

“President Barack Obama brought nearly 4 million new Black voters out to vote since 2008, and they have made a difference in local, state and national elections, ” said Rachel Noerdlinger, spokesperson for BVM PAC.

“If these voters stay home in November, a candidate who does not care about the issues important to black Americans stands a good chance of being elected.”
